Pros

Good benefits (401k, stock purchase), great products, highly matrixed sales organization - lots of touch points with every account. CEO is very good.

Cons

Compensation at the bottom of the industry, increases very low - inflation will eat up increases IF you get one. Organization in constant chaos and every year a new regorization takes place, then a few small reorgs throughout the year.

Pros

Autodesk puts decent amount of effort in their employees career growth

Cons

Management is unprofessional in some cases, the salary doesn't reflect the requirements of the role. RSU Grants that's given for motivation but as I noticed, the company prefers to terminate employment before major RSU is granted. Work-Life balance isn't as good as it seems, there are plenty of busy and stressed times with a very short period of cooldown if any at all. Although the company puts a decent amount of effort and resources into their employee's career growth, the value of an employee isn't high and easily replaceable. My direct manager had gone through a breakup that directly impacted his professional judgment and changed his behavior towards the team members. In my opinion, my employment termination has been caused by the lack of professional judgment of my direct manager. Stay away.
